How to fill out estate planning data?

01
Start by gathering all relevant financial and legal documents, including bank statements, investment accounts, property deeds, insurance policies, wills, and trusts.
02
Create a comprehensive list of your assets, including real estate, vehicles, jewelry, artwork, and any other valuable possessions. Include detailed information such as the location, estimated value, and any associated debts or liabilities.
03
Make a list of all your debts, such as mortgages, loans, credit card balances, and outstanding medical bills. Include the account numbers, balances, and contact information for each creditor.
04
Decide on your beneficiaries and designate which assets you want to leave to each person or organization. Consider any special circumstances or specific instructions for distributing your assets.
05
Choose an executor or personal representative who will be responsible for carrying out your wishes after your passing. Ensure that this person is willing and capable of fulfilling the duties.
06
Consider appointing a healthcare proxy or power of attorney to make medical and financial decisions on your behalf in case you become incapacitated.
07
Consult with an estate planning attorney to ensure your documents are legally valid and reflect your intentions accurately.
08
Review and update your estate planning data regularly, especially after major life events such as marriage, divorce, the birth of children, or the acquisition of significant assets.

Who needs estate planning data?

01
Individuals who want to ensure that their assets are distributed according to their wishes after their death.
02
Parents or guardians who want to protect their children's financial well-being and provide for their care in the event of their untimely passing.
03
Individuals with significant assets or complex financial situations who need to minimize estate taxes and potential disputes among beneficiaries.
04
People who want to appoint a trusted individual to make medical and financial decisions on their behalf if they become incapacitated.
05
Those who wish to leave a charitable legacy or make specific donations to organizations or causes they care about.
06
Business owners who want to plan for the succession of their business and ensure its smooth continuation after their passing.
07
Individuals who want to minimize the burden on their loved ones by organizing and documenting their financial and legal affairs in advance.
